Python解释器运行脚本文件

Python是一种高级编程语言,它的解释器可以执行Python脚本文件。脚本文件是包含一系列Python代码的文本文件,它可以被解释器逐行执行。在本文中,我们将探讨Python解释器是如何运行脚本文件的。

Python解释器

Python解释器是一个可以读取和执行Python代码的程序。它可以解释和执行单个Python语句,也可以运行包含多条语句的脚本文件。Python解释器可以在命令行界面(CLI)或集成开发环境(IDE)中运行。

Python有多个解释器可供选择,包括CPython、Jython、IronPython等。其中,CPython是官方的Python解释器,也是最广泛使用的解释器。它使用C语言实现,并且可以运行绝大多数的Python代码。

运行脚本文件

要运行一个Python脚本文件,我们可以使用命令行界面或集成开发环境中的Python解释器。

首先,我们需要创建一个包含Python代码的文本文件,以.py为扩展名。例如,我们创建一个名为script.py的脚本文件,内容如下:

# 这是一个简单的Python脚本文件
print("Hello, World!")

在命令行界面中,我们可以使用以下命令来运行脚本文件:

python script.py

上述命令中的python是Python解释器的可执行文件,script.py是要运行的脚本文件。运行命令后,Python解释器将打开脚本文件,并逐行执行其中的代码。

在集成开发环境(IDE)中,我们可以打开脚本文件并点击运行按钮,或使用键盘快捷键来执行脚本文件。IDE会自动调用Python解释器来执行脚本文件。

代码示例

下面是一个简单的示例,展示了如何在Python解释器中运行脚本文件:

# 这是一个简单的Python脚本文件
print("Hello, World!")

在命令行界面中,使用以下命令运行脚本文件:

python script.py

输出结果将是:

Hello, World!

运行流程图

下面是一个流程图,展示了Python解释器运行脚本文件的过程:

flowchart TD
    A[开始] --> B[读取脚本文件]
    B --> C[逐行执行代码]
    C --> D[执行完毕]
    D --> E[输出结果]
    E --> F[结束]

总结

本文介绍了Python解释器是如何运行脚本文件的。脚本文件是包含一系列Python代码的文本文件,可以通过命令行界面或集成开发环境中的Python解释器来运行。Python解释器逐行读取和执行脚本文件中的代码,并输出结果。希望本文能对你理解Python解释器的工作原理有所帮助。

引用:[Python官方网站](